The Fotasy Minolta MD Rokkor Lens to M43 MFT Adapter is a precision-crafted copper mount adapter that enables photographers to use classic Minolta MD Rokkor lenses on a broad range of Panasonic and Olympus Micro Four Thirds mirrorless cameras. It guarantees infinity focus and requires manual adjustment of focus and exposure, offering a durable, secure, and lightweight solution to expand your creative lens arsenal with timeless optics.

No glass and no problems
I have three of the Fotasy m43 adapters (Nikon F-m43, Canon EF-m43, Minolta MD-m43). All work fine, and since they have no optics (lens elements added by the adapter manufacturer without even knowing what lens you will be using on the adapter) there's not much to go wrong. Of course, when using a simple tube like this, smaller sensor cameras (APS, m43) crop the lens' image circle, but this has nothing to do with the adapter. Anyway, having no optics of their own, these basic Fotasy adapters (aka Fotodiox) do not have the potential to degrade lens quality. I'm a little surprised people want to spend more on what are basically just tubes made in China. The Kindai (aka Rayqual) adapters are nicer, a little bit smoother fitting, but they're made in Japan and considerably more expensive.

B**E
It works as described.
The reasonably priced adapter allows me to use my sizable collection of Rokkor lenses with my Lumix G9. With the assistance of the "blue outlines" provided by the G9 when the camera determines that the subject is in focus, manual focus is easily achieved. I won't be parting with my Leica / Lumix micro 4/3 lenses, but using lenses that would otherwise be resided in a drawer is great fun.
